>   I've tried to load the talenthack LV2 plugin in mod-host and I get 
> the following error:
> lilv_lib_open(): error: Failed to open library 
> /usr/local/lib/lv2/talentedhack.lv2/talentedhack.so 
> (/usr/local/lib/lv2/talentedhack.lv2/talentedhack.so: undefined 
> symbol: fftwf_plan_dft_r2c_1d)
> can't get lilv instance
> resp -102
>   I can't really localise, where the problem is. The plugin itself is 
> not even linked to one of the fftw libraries and ldd doesn't complain 
> about anything related to that. 
have just build it out of curios, according to the makefile it needs 
fftw3f, and ldd gives

ldd talentedhack.so
     linux-gate.so.1 (0xb7799000)
     libfftw3f.so.3 => /usr/lib/i386-linux-gnu/libfftw3f.so.3 (0xb7579000)
     libc.so.6 => /lib/i386-linux-gnu/i686/cmov/libc.so.6 (0xb73c9000)
     libm.so.6 => /lib/i386-linux-gnu/i686/cmov/libm.so.6 (0xb7385000)
     /lib/ld-linux.so.2 (0xb779a000)



> Neither is any of liblilv, libsratom, libserd or libsord. Though 
> liblilv does link to libdl. But if there was a place for that, I 
> should imagine it would be in talenthack itself. The compilation of 
> that did offer no problems though.
>   I have libfftw3f and libfftw3l installed in /usr/local/lib and 
> libfftw3 without any suffix in /usr/lib/ . what can the problem be?
